[PATCH RFC] wifi: rtl8xxxu: Fix the TX power of RTL8192CU, RTL8723AU

[Date Prev][Date Next][Thread Prev][Thread Next][Date Index][Thread Index]

 



Don't subtract 1 from the power index. This was added in commit
2fc0b8e5a17d ("rtl8xxxu: Add TX power base values for gen1 parts")
for unknown reasons. The vendor drivers don't do this.

Also correct the calculations of values written to
REG_OFDM0_X{C,D}_TX_IQ_IMBALANCE. According to the vendor driver,
these are used for TX power training.

With these changes rtl8xxxu sets the TX power of RTL8192CU the same
as the vendor driver.

None of this appears to have any effect on my RTL8192CU device.
---
My RTL8192CU with rtl8xxxu has lower upload speed compared to the
vendor driver, so I compared the register writes and found
differences in the TX power stuff.

Jes, do you remember why you subtracted 1 from the power index?
That has to be on purpose. The other differences look unintentional.
